Responsibilities
- Support fab manufacturing operations and participate in the team’s on-call schedule to address urgent needs.
- Collaborate with customers and factory stakeholders to interpret requests, identify solutions, and provide actionable feedback.
- Perform advanced materials analysis using techniques like TEM, FIB, SEM, SIMS, and XPS for semiconductor manufacturing.
- Troubleshoot and resolve lab equipment issues to ensure smooth operations and minimize downtime.
- Develop and improve analytical methods to enhance lab efficiency and capabilities.
- Aid and train technicians in resolving tool and process challenges while building their expertise.
- Occasionally handle chemicals with proper PPE as required for lab processes.
